The Challenge

Thousands of Drawings. Zero Margin for Error.

Engineering organizations managing structural detailing, BIM, and fabrication documentation coordinate across architectural, structural, and MEP disciplines on every project — and manual coordination is where costly mistakes hide.

As projects grow more complex, review bottlenecks delay approvals, inflate costs, and quietly introduce execution risk. Inconsistencies between disciplines often go unnoticed until construction is already underway, at which point the fix is no longer a redline — it's rework on-site. Multiply that across dozens of active projects and thousands of revisions, and manual review simply stops scaling.

01

Cross-disciplinary clashes

Architectural, structural, and fabrication drawings drift out of sync, and conflicts surface late, when they're most expensive to fix.

02

Inconsistent part naming

Geometrically identical components get labeled differently across teams, creating procurement and inventory headaches downstream.

03

Slow revision management

Comparing drawing versions by hand to catch what actually changed is tedious, error-prone, and consumes senior engineering time.

04

Estimation bottlenecks

Manually extracting specs to build a Bill of Materials and quote slows down bids and puts accuracy at risk under deadline pressure.

The uCube D2Q Workflow

From Drawing to Quote, Automatically

Agentic GenAI automates the entire Drawing-to-Quote process in four connected steps — turning raw technical drawings into a standardized, ready-to-send quotation.

  1. 01

    Drawing Analysis

    Extracts components, dimensions, and specifications directly from engineering drawings using computer vision.

  2. 02

    BOM Generation

    Automatically builds a Bill of Materials with detailed parts and specifications, no manual transcription required.

  3. 03

    Cost Calculation

    Computes precise costs across material, labor, and overhead for every line item in the BOM.

  4. 04

    Quote Production

    Generates a standardized, error-free quote — ready to review and send, without the RFQ scramble.

Getting Started

A Practical Path to Adoption

Firms that get the most value tend to start narrow, prove it on a real project, then expand — not roll AI out across every discipline on day one.

  1. 1

    Assess

    Identify the drawing types and disciplines where manual review effort and rework risk are highest today.

  2. 2

    Pilot

    Run design validation and version comparison against a live project, alongside your existing review process.

  3. 3

    Validate

    Measure time saved and clashes caught early, directly against outcomes on that project, before expanding scope.

  4. 4

    Scale

    Extend into BOM and quotation automation, and roll the platform out across additional project teams and disciplines.
